public static final enum Allocation.MipmapControl
extends Enum<Allocation.MipmapControl>
java.lang.Object | ||
↳ | java.lang.Enum<android.renderscript.Allocation.MipmapControl> | |
↳ | android.renderscript.Allocation.MipmapControl |
控制使用位图创建和更新功能时的mipmap行为。
Enum values |
|
---|---|
Allocation.MipmapControl |
MIPMAP_FULL 脚本内存中将创建完整的mipmap链。 |
Allocation.MipmapControl |
MIPMAP_NONE 将不会生成任何mipmap,并且从传入的位图生成的类型不会包含其他LOD。 |
Allocation.MipmapControl |
MIPMAP_ON_SYNC_TO_TEXTURE 分配的类型将与MIPMAP_NONE相同。 |
Public methods |
|
---|---|
static Allocation.MipmapControl |
valueOf(String name) |
static final MipmapControl[] |
values() |
Inherited methods |
|
---|---|
From class java.lang.Enum
|
|
From class java.lang.Object
|
|
From interface java.lang.Comparable
|
Allocation.MipmapControl MIPMAP_FULL
脚本内存中将创建完整的mipmap链。 分配的类型将包含完整的mipmap链。 上传时,整个链将被转移。
Allocation.MipmapControl MIPMAP_NONE
将不会生成任何mipmap,并且从传入的位图生成的类型不会包含其他LOD。
Allocation.MipmapControl MIPMAP_ON_SYNC_TO_TEXTURE
分配的类型将与MIPMAP_NONE相同。 它不会包含mipmap。 在上传时,分配数据将包含从脚本内存顶层生成的完整mipmap链。
Allocation.MipmapControl valueOf (String name)
Parameters | |
---|---|
name |
String
|
Returns | |
---|---|
Allocation.MipmapControl |